Dr Samantha A Chaperon
Principal Lecturer; Programme Leader, MA Events Management and Lead Tutor
Dr Chaperon joined the University of Greenwich in 2008. Before joining the university she was a Visiting Lecturer at Sheffield Hallam University, University of Sheffield, and University of Westminster.
Dr Chaperon lectures on a range of courses for tourism and events management programmes, at both undergraduate and postgraduate levels.
